Strategic Depth and Balance Considerations
The primary value proposition of this add-on lies in its sheer volume of content, which forces players to reconsider how they evaluate equipment. Unlike minor tweaks that simply increase damage numbers, these new enchantments introduce complex interactions that affect micro-management and long-term planning. However, such a massive injection of power requires careful handling. When combined with other popular magic-overhaul mods like Apotheosis or Ensorcellation, the technical integration is generally smooth, as code-level conflicts are rare. The real challenge arises in game balance.
Server administrators and modpack curators must decide between maximum variety and a controlled economy. Stacking too many enchantment mods can devalue rare loot and accelerate progression to the point where vanilla challenges become trivial. It is often wiser to select specific modules from this series rather than enabling every available effect alongside dozens of other similar modifications. This selective approach preserves the rarity of powerful items and maintains the integrity of the survival experience.
Version Compatibility and Installation Requirements
Successful deployment of Unique Enchantments: Expand Vanilla Enchanting with 91 Effects for Minecraft depends heavily on matching the correct game version and loader type. The development landscape for mods is fluid, and support for specific iterations like 1.19.3 or 1.19.4 may vary based on API changes and dependency updates. Before attempting to download Unique Enchantments: Expand Vanilla Enchanting with 91 Effects, users must verify three critical components: the exact Minecraft version, the required mod loader (Forge, Fabric, or NeoForge), and any necessary library dependencies.
Ignoring these prerequisites often results in items appearing in menus but failing to apply effects during gameplay. For those asking how to install the mod correctly, the process involves placing the file in the mods folder only after confirming that all linked libraries are present and compatible. Using a modern launcher interface can streamline this process, allowing users to manage dependencies and version switching without manual file hunting. This ensures that the ninety-one new effects function as intended without causing crashes or logical errors.
